E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
Boost库
Ubuntu
boost库
安装
1、下载boost源码1)手动下载:boost源码下载2)自动下载:wget-c'https://dl.bintray.com/boostorg/release/1.69.0/source/boost_1_69_0.tar.bz2'-O./boost_1_69_0.tar.bz22、解压到一个目录tar-zxvfboost_1_69_0.tar.bz23、正常编译:cdboost_1_69_0./
毛先森
·
2020-08-16 03:04
C++
boost库
开发环境配置
最近有小伙伴看了我的教程,被C++boost开发环境的配置难住了,我在写博客时觉得C++程序员应该对SDK的配置很熟悉,就没着重介绍,本篇详细介绍VS2017C++boost开发环境的配置,其它库的配置也类似。像boost,ffmpeg,opencv,SDL,halcon等,这些SDK,一般都是包含以下三种文件(1)头文件.h或.hpp,用hpp做后缀的,是把声明和实现放一起了;(2)静态库.li
令狐掌门
·
2020-08-15 09:39
C++
boost库开发教程
boost配置
C++
boost
VS2017下编译和配置
boost库
VS2017下编译和配置
boost库
第一步:到官网http://www.boost.org/下载
boost库
,最好下载1.6x最新版第二步:解压。
美麗突然發生
·
2020-08-15 08:07
C/C++
boost库
不安装使用和安装使用
boost库
某些库不需要编译,包含头文件就可以使用,有些需要编译后才能使用。不一定非得按照教程安装完成才能使用,那样太过于庞大。并且还要安装很多依赖,所以只需要取需要的库就可以了。
lao-ding
·
2020-08-15 07:17
boost
Boost库
安装与使用
Boost库
是为C++语言标准库提供扩展的一些C++程序库的总称。可下载BoostC++Libraries安装
boost库
。
michael019
·
2020-08-15 07:10
Boost库
Boost环境配置及遇到的问题解决方案
1.模块/工具简介
Boost库
是一个跨平台,开源并且完全免费的C++库,内容涵盖字符串处理、正则表达式、容器与数据结构、并发编程、函数式编程、泛型编程、设计模式实现等许多领域,使得实际的开发更加灵活和高效
lanbing510
·
2020-08-15 06:07
C&C++
boost链接库无法打开问题解决方法
boost库
的编译方法在网上很容易找到,这篇文章的主要内容是编译后在实际运用过程中出现链接库失败的解决办法,例如在运用thread库时出现的:LINK:fatalerrorLNK1104:无法打开文件“
caoyanting007
·
2020-08-15 06:10
boost
boost库
安装过程中的问题解决
boost_1_54_0的安装先解压缩,直接提取文件然后进入该目录:cd/.../boost_1_54_0执行./bootstrap.sh然后执行sudo./b2install最后会出现……TheBoostC++Librariesweresuccessfullybuilt!Thefollowingdirectoryshouldbeaddedtocompilerincludepaths:/home/
abing0513
·
2020-08-15 05:06
C++
Boost库
环境配置及遇到的问题解决方案
1.模块/工具简介
Boost库
是一个跨平台,开源并且完全免费的C++库,内容涵盖字符串处理、正则表达式、容器与数据结构、并发编程、函数式编程、泛型编程、设计模式实现等许多领域,使得实际的开发更加灵活和高效
v寰宇
·
2020-08-15 05:24
C++
C++
boost库
智能指针(三):weak_ptr
weak_ptr是shared_ptr得到协助者,可以观察shared_ptr是否过期,weak_ptr不改变引用计数,也不能使用*,->操作符,是一个很弱的智能指针。例如下面的代码:#include#include#includeusingnamespacestd;usingnamespaceboost;classtest{public:test(){coutsp1=boost::make_sh
令狐掌门
·
2020-08-14 22:01
C++
boost库开发教程
boost
weak_ptr
C++
Boost库
的编译
Boost的编译一.编译环境Win7sp164位旗舰版+VS2008sp1+boost1.63二.下载boosthttp://www.boost.org/users/history/version_1_63_0.htmlhttps://sourceforge.net/projects/boost/files/boost/1.63.0/boost_1_63_0.7z三.生成boost的编译工具b2.
小大小丑
·
2020-08-14 16:53
Boost
boost库
在工作(11)引用计数的智能指针weak_ptr
由于
boost库
里的shared_ptr采用引用计数的技术,这个技术天生就存在一个缺陷,就是不能存在循环引用的情况,因为这个缺点,引用计数的技术一直没有用到垃圾回收的算法里。
caimouse
·
2020-08-14 16:16
学习boost
智能指针boost::weak_ptr 详解
1、boost::weak_ptr简介boost::weak_ptr属于
boost库
,定义在namespaceboost中,包含头文件#include便可以使用。
扎扎实实写代码
·
2020-08-14 15:11
boost库
c/c++
boost
clion配置cmake添加
boost库
今天发现xcode在文件名修改之后,该文件内补全就失效,网上寻法多次无果,无奈转向clion。因为clion的项目构建是基于cmake的,想使用boost等第三方库就需要对其进行配置,故将配置内容保存于此。cmake_minimum_required(VERSION3.6)#设置项目名称project(demo)set(CMAKE_CXX_STANDARD11)set(BOOST_ROOT"/us
shiyicode
·
2020-08-14 03:04
C++
C++中boost的用法问题
https://blog.csdn.net/majianfei1023/article/details/46761029确实有一个链接如上,介绍安装
boost库
的使用。
swrjlxc
·
2020-08-13 19:25
记一次Windows下的工程转到Linux下2019年7月31日
Windows下工程的配置:vs2010+opengl+opencv2.4.3+C++
boost库
1.53+eigen+vlfeat0.9.16需要转到linux下1、关于互斥锁,window和linux
Mr.Naruto
·
2020-08-13 17:11
linux
Liunx下 源码编译安装 MySQL 5.7.27
Mysql5.7.27版本有很多变化,安装必须要
BOOST库
,这个
BOOST库
在MYSQL官网下载。
斑驳竹影
·
2020-08-13 16:10
MYSQL
LINUX
从路径中取目录/文件/创建目录/判断目录是否存在
用的是
boost库
中的文件系统,应该包含头文件#include一.取路径中的目录假设路径为/tmp/monkey/sems/123.txt,要想得到/tmp/monkey/sems,方法如下:boost
monkey_four
·
2020-08-13 16:42
C++
源码编译安装mysql-5.7.14
mysql-5.7.14.tar.gztar-zxfmsql-5.7.14.tar.gz2.安装依赖包yum-yinstallgccgcc-c++ncursesncurses-develcmake3.下载
Boost
蓉800
·
2020-08-13 13:05
解决Visual Studio2015使用
Boost库
error C4996: 'std::copy::_Unchecked_iterators::_Deprecate'
在VisualStudio2015使用
Boost库
的时候,出现如下错误:errorC4996:'std::copy::_Unchecked_iterators::_Deprecate':Callto'std
DqWong
·
2020-08-12 15:12
boost库
------>unordered_set(散列容器)
散列容器(hashcontainer)是一种非常重要的容器类型,它通常比二叉树的存储方式可以提供更高的访问效率。因为散列容器是无序的,因此不需要容器提供operator中的参数都是代表什么含义:T代表了键值类型,H代表散列函数,该类里面默认使用boost::hash,P代表键值的比较,默认使用std::equal_to),表明插入的位置和是否成功,其参数可以是一个,也可以是多个。(9)emplac
fantasy_linux
·
2020-08-12 15:23
Boost库的学习
boost库
中好用的bitset(位串)
//boost中的bitset//太棒了#include#include#includeintmain(intargc,char*argv[]){intn=32;boost::dynamic_bitsetmb(n,0x1a2b3c4d);std::cout中的类型.这里是unsignedchar,//append一次,就增加了8位mb.append(1);mb.append(2);std::cou
blackboycpp
·
2020-08-12 15:22
C/C++/C#
boost库
----->dynamic_bitset的学习
c++标准为处理二进制数值提供了两个工具:vector和bitset。vector是对元素类型为bool的vector特化,它的内部并不真正存储bool值,而是以bit来压缩保存、使用代理技术来操作bit,造成的后果就是它很像容器,大多数情况下和标准容器一致,但它不是容器,不满足容器的定义。bitset与vector类似,同样存储二进制位,但它的大小固定,而且比vector支持更多的位运算。vec
fantasy_linux
·
2020-08-12 15:34
Boost库的学习
使用boost正则表达式查找所有字符串
场景:1.比如在html中查找出现过的标签,好提取图片地址.2.编译器不支持C++11标准时使用
boost库
是比较好的选择.例子:#include#include#include#include#includeusingnamespacestd
前进的菜鸟
·
2020-08-12 11:12
C++
c++
regex
Windows下如何编译使用boost?
引用自:http://www.cppfans.org/1317.html最近在看boost::asio的东西,所以必须要用到
boost库
,下载了一个,所以与大家分享下
boost库
的编译方法。
mugua250
·
2020-08-11 22:57
c++
在Python27中运行pip install dlib装载库dlib所引起的问题解决
最大的问题如下所出现的,没有发现
boost库
:--CouldNOTfindBoost于是乎,编译
Boost库
成了首要问题。D:\ProgramFil
worrydog
·
2020-08-11 19:30
C++开发
使用websocketpp编写websocket的服务端程序
webscoketpp是一个基于
boost库
的websocket实现,实现的相对完善一些。主页地址:http://www.zaphoyd.com/websocketpp。
adsd1218
·
2020-08-11 16:06
LNMP架构之源码安装
一、mysql源码安装mysql5.7版本更新后,都需要
boost库
,mysql官网有自带
boost库
的源码包1、下载,解压源码包[root@server5~]#lsmysql-boost-5.7.11
不会测试的开发不是好运维
·
2020-08-11 04:24
企业级运维方案
C++
Boost库
分类总结
按照实现的功能,Boost可为大致归入以下20个分类,在下面的分类中,有些库同时归入几种类别。字符串和文本处理库a)Conversion库:对C++类型转换的增强,提供更强的类型安全转换、更高效的类型安全保护、进行范围检查的数值转换和词法转换。b)Format库:实现类似printf的格式化对象,可以把参数格式化到一个字符串,而且是完全类型安全的。c)IOStream库:扩展C++标准库流处理,建
zuoyefeng1990
·
2020-08-11 02:36
C++基础
vs2010编译boost c++库 && blitz++
基础知识:(来自于维基百科与百度百科)
boost库
boostC++库(Libraries)是一组扩充C++功能性的经过同行评审(Peer-reviewed)且开放源代码程序库。
wmonica121
·
2020-08-11 01:44
学习
(九)
boost库
之文件处理filesystem
2019独角兽企业重金招聘Python工程师标准>>>filesystem库是一个可移植的文件系统操作库,它在底层做了大量的工作,使用POSIX标准表示文件系统的路径,使C++具有了类似脚本语言的功能,可以跨平台操作目录、文件,写出通用的脚本程序。1.path的构造函数可以接受C字符串和string,也可以是一个指定首末迭代器字符串序列区间。2.filesystem提供了一系列的文件名(或目录)检
weixin_34166847
·
2020-08-10 23:32
CGAL4.14+Boost1.7.1+Boost1.59.0+VS2013+Win10配置
,后面改装了4.14版本)2、
boost库
我装的是1.71版本,但是在后期调试示例代码的时候发现缺少boost1.59的库,然后装了两个版本,如果想省事的画我的下载里面
BOO2018
·
2020-08-10 20:25
CGAL
编写README.md文档
MSVC2013x86*QT5.4.1MSVC201332bit#依赖说明##DV2D2.2.5//##第二级标题2D绘图库dll编译##libxl3.6.5.0Excel库静态链接库##boost1.56.0
boost
坚定-追求
·
2020-08-10 17:40
README.md
CGAL4.9配置记录
demo时需要使用)具体安装参照“一去二三里”博客;其中需要给Qt添加系统变量:QTDIR=C:\Qt\Qt5.7.1环境变量PATH中添加:C:\Qt\Qt5.7.1\5.7\msvc2015\bin
Boost
JustNow_Man
·
2020-08-10 17:46
qt
C++
boost库
之udp server实例
//UdpLinkServer.h//udp服务#pragmaonce#include#include#include#include#include#include#includeusingboost::asio::ip::udp;#defineUDP_DATA_PACKAGE_MAX_LENGTH1024//发送数据回调函数typedefvoid(CALLBACK*SendDataCallba
byxdaz
·
2020-08-10 15:33
boost
在Win10,VS2013 中配置CGAL库
配置CGAL需要的环境:VS2013含update5(必须,否则使用
boost库
时,会出现C1001:编译器中发生内部错误)、Cmake、Boost、QT、libQGLViewer。
沉醉上
·
2020-08-10 15:10
boost::filesystem指南[转]
boost::filesystem指南Posted星期一,2009/06/08-17:31byeasyeagel今天开始写作
boost库
指南系列文章了,我个人比较熟的就是这个filesystem库,当然要从这里先开始
alsm168
·
2020-08-10 15:26
c++11新特性总结和
boost库
的使用
来自>代码见:https://github.com/Jeromecen/cpp11study/tree/masterI、保持语言的稳定性和兼容性”总结:主要是utf8字符串,虚函数override/final支持。1、c++11宏和类型(考虑和c99兼容):STDC_HOSTED、STDC、__VA_ARGS__宏可以替代...、__cplusplus宏用于c和c++混编,非布尔值还可以判断是否支
FreedomRoad~
·
2020-08-10 13:02
CC++Design
boost--windows平台下针对VS的简单编译
正常境况下,在官网上下载的
boost库
是没有lib和dll等相关的文件的,这得需要我们自己编译,我从网上下载的工程,因为没有相应的boost头文件,所以报错如下1>------已启动全部重新生成:项目:
JeaminShe
·
2020-08-10 00:30
boost
cmake-3.6.2 FindBoost.cmake 错误
GHSMULTIANDBoost_USE_STATIC_LIBS)OR(WIN32ANDBoost_USE_STATIC_LIBSANDNOTCYGWINANDNOTMSYS))平台:windows+mingw64用cmake编译一个项目的时候依赖
boost
redleaf0000
·
2020-08-10 00:56
技术文档
编译boost for android经历
主要借用这篇博客的方法http://blog.csdn.net/lovesh5/article/details/11694941我第一次编译的编译平台是MACOSX.1.
boost库
1.49(这个是之前别人编过一次的
hypercode
·
2020-08-09 21:02
以dll的形式使用boost::thread (cannot open file 'libboost_thread-vc140-mt-gd-1_66.lib' 错误解决办法)
一.编译
boost库
为动态库网上资料比较多,就不介绍了。
ypy9323
·
2020-08-09 16:16
boost
库与stl
centos搭建开发环境
安装GCCsudoyum-yinstallgccgcc-c++kernel-devel安装
boost库
sudoyuminstallboost安装curl库sudoyum-yinstallcurlcurl-devel
跃祥666888
·
2020-08-09 15:07
centos系统
将
boost库
移植到windows phone 8 平台
原文:http://blogs.msdn.com/b/vcblog/archive/2014/07/18/using-boost-libraries-in-windows-store-and-phone-applications.aspxUsingBoostLibrariesinWindowsStoreandPhoneApplicationsRATETHISStevenGates18Jul2014
子庚
·
2020-08-09 04:56
windows
phone
8
游戏
boost库
智能指针,循环引用,定置删除器详解
boost库
中的智能指针定义在namespaceboost中,包括:shared_ptrweak_ptrscoped_ptrshared_arrscoped_arrauto_ptrauto_ptr是在std
长着胡萝卜须的栗子
·
2020-08-08 17:00
C/C++
Boost学习之正则表达式--regex
它同时也在
Boost库
中扮演着极重要的角色,不少Boost子库都需要它的支持,有不少人甚至就是为了它才下载使用Boost的。
jiht594
·
2020-08-08 16:36
STL
boost之filesystem的使用
boost库
之filesystem#include#include#include#include#include#include#include#include#include#include#includeusingnamespacestd
ccsdu2004
·
2020-08-08 14:07
iterator
string
file
path
system
class
C++ - 正则表达式(regex) 迭代器(iterator) 的 详解 及 代码
caroline_wendy/article/details/17319899正则表达式(regex),使用boost的regex头文件,是C++11的新标准,但是gcc4.8.1并未完全支持,所以使用
boost
SpikeKing
·
2020-08-06 13:58
C++
C++
2011编程
shared_ptr
shared_ptr是一个最像指针的"智能指针",是boost.smart_ptr库中最有价值、最重要的组成部分,也是最有用的,
Boost库
的许多组件--甚至还包括其他一些领域的智能指针都使用了shared_ptr
笑对人生
·
2020-08-06 13:55
boost::pool
Boost库
的pool提供了一个内存池分配器,用于管理在一个独立的、大的分配空间里的动态内存分配。
Boost库
的pool主要适用于快速分配同样大小的内存块,尤其是反复分配和释放同样大小的内存块的情况。
笑对人生
·
2020-08-06 13:55
上一页
7
8
9
10
11
12
13
14
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他